Bus plows into bus stop at Glyfada, miraculously no one hurt
- Written by E.Tsiliopoulos
A traffic accident happened this morning on Vouliagmeni Avenue, at the height of Glyfada, when a bus fell onto a bus stop.
According to ant1news.gr, the accident took place under unclear conditions, while dozens of people were waiting at the bus stop.
Apart from the shock suffered by both the passengers and those waiting at the stop, no one was injured. This is the 171 bus that runs Route 17.Hellinikon - Varkiza.
